Head-to-Head Records
Head-to-head records are a treasure trove of information for football analysts and bettors. By examining the history of previous meetings between two teams, we can uncover key trends, such as which team has historically had the upper hand, the average number of goals scored in past encounters, and the most common outcome (win, draw, or loss).

Tournament Context
Head-to-head statistics take on added significance in tournament contexts, such as the FIFA World Cup or European Championships. Teams that have a history of success against certain opponents may have a psychological advantage going into crucial knockout matches. Understanding the historical context of previous encounters can help predict how teams will fare in high-pressure tournament scenarios.

Common Mistakes and How to Avoid Them
When analyzing football matches based on head-to-head statistics, it’s essential to avoid common mistakes that can lead to inaccurate predictions. Some of these mistakes include:
- Ignoring recent form
- Overlooking key player absences
- Not considering external factors such as weather conditions or injuries
By staying informed and conducting thorough research, you can avoid these pitfalls and make more accurate predictions based on head-to-head statistics.
